  • Changing location of ClamAV logging files

    - by GrumpyCanuck
    I've run into a weird problem with ClamAV that I have been unable to resolve, due to a incredibly non-informative error message. I've installed ClamAV via aptitude on an Ubuntu box (ClamAV 0.96.5/13202 according to the system) up on EC2 and it is 100% stock. We have an additional drive mounted under /mnt where we put all our log files. When I start it up with the log files in the default location, it runs just fine. However, if I change the configuration file from /var/log/clamav/clamav.log to /mnt/clamav/clamav.log I get the error ERROR: Can't open /mnt/clamav/clamav.log in append mode (check permissions!). ERROR: Can't initialize the internal logger It's the same file with the same permissions on it, just in a different location. Any thoughts or tips on how to resolve this problem would be greatly appreciated.

  • SWATCH - what am I doing wrong?

    - by Brian Dunbar
    What I want/need/desire is to log when a user logs into my FTP server. Problem: I can't make swatch work the way I should be able to. This data is logged to a file - but of course these logs are not kept very long. I can't keep the logs around forever, but I can extract data from then, analyze it, store results elsewhere. If there is a better way to do this than the following, I'm all ears. Swatch version 3.2.3 Perl 5.12 FTP: VSFTP OS (Test): OS X 10.6.8 OS (Production): Solaris From man I see I can pass contents to a command .. so I should be able to echo those values to file, do a sed/cut/uniq thing on them for stats. $ man swatch (snip) exec command Execute command. The command may contain variables which are substituted with fields from the matched line. A $N will be replaced by the Nth field in the line. A $0 or $* will be replaced by the entire line. Swatch file .swatchrc watchfor /OK LOGIN/ echo=red pipe "echo "0: $0 1:$1 2:$2 3:$3 4:$4 5:$5" >> /Users/bdunbar/dev/ftplog/output.txt" Launch with $ swatch -c /Users/bdunbar/.swatchrc --script-dir /Users/bdunbar/dev/ftplog -t /Users/bdunbar/dev/ftplog/vsftpd.log & Test echo "Mon July 9 03:11:07 2012 [pid 14938] [aetech] OK LOGIN: Client "206.209.255.227"" >> vsftpd.log Results - it's echoing to TTY. This is not needed or desired on the server, but it does tell me things are working. ftplog *** swatch version 3.2.3 (pid:25780) started at Mon Jul 9 15:23:33 CDT 2012 Mon July 9 03:11:07 2012 [pid 14938] [aetech] OK LOGIN: Client 206.209.255.227 Results - bad! I appear to not be sending the variables to text. $ tail -f output.txt 0: /Users/bdunbar/dev/ftplog/.swatch_script.25780 1: 2: 3: 4: 5:

  • How would I batch rename a lot of files using command-line?

    - by Whisperity
    I have a problem which I am unable to solve: I need to rename a great dump of files using patterns. I tried using this, but I always get an error. I have a folder, inside with a lot of files. Running ls -1 | wc -l, it returns that I have like 160000 files inside. The problem is, that I wish to move these files to a Windows system, but most of them have characters like : and ? in them, which makes the file unaccessible on said Windows-based systems. (As a "do not solve but deal with" method, I tried booting up a LiveCD on the Windows system and moving the files using the live OS. Under that Ubuntu, the files were readable and writable on the mounted NTFS partition, but when I booted back on Windows, it showed that the file is there but Windows was unable to access it in any fashion: rename, delete or open.) I tried running rename 's/\:/_' * inside the folder, but I got Argument list too long error. Some search revealed that it happens because I have so many files, and then I arrived here. The problem is that I don't know how to alter the command to suit my needs, as I always end up having various errors like Trying find -name '*:*' | xargs rename : _, it gives xargs: unmatched single quote; by default quotes are special to xargs unless you use the -0 option [\n] syntax error at (eval 1) line 1, near ":" [\n] xargs: rename: exited with status 255; aborting Adding the -0 after xargs turns the error message to xargs: argument line too long These files are archive files generated by various PHP scripts. The best solution would be having a chance to rename them before they are moved to Windows, but if there is no way to do it, we might have a way to rename the files while they are moved to Windows. I use samba and proftpd to move the files. Unfortunately, graphical software are out of the question as the server containing the files is what it is, a server, with only command-line interface.

  • Is there a way to identify that a file has been modified and moved?

    - by Eric
    I'm writing an application that catalogs files, and attributes them with extra meta data through separate "side-car" files. If changes to the files are made through my program then it is able to keep everything in sync between them and their corresponding meta data files. However, I'm trying to figure out a way to deal with someone modifying the files manually while my program is not running. When my program starts up it scans the file system and compares the files it finds to it's previous record of what files it remembers being there. It's fairly straight forward to update after a file has been deleted or added. However, if a file was moved or renamed then my program sees that as the old file being deleted, and the new file being added. Yet I don't want to loose the association between the file and its metadata. I was thinking I could store a hash from each file so I could check to see if newly found files were really previously known files that had been moved or renamed. However, if the file is both moved/renamed and modified then the hash would not match either. So is there some other unique identifier of a file that I can track which stays with it even after it is renamed, moved, or modified?
